Job Overview

As the market leader in sports technology, Sportradar (NASDAQ: SRAD) is positioned at the center of the sports ecosystem. Our broader Financial Planning & Analysis organization plays a critical role in delivering extraordinary growth; we’re targeting a 15% CAGR for revenue while consistently expanding margin and cash conversion. In an industry where AI is redefining fan engagement, our finance leaders must be as sophisticated as our technology: combining financial discipline with commercial acumen and advanced analytics to unlock opportunities across a market growing at double-digit percent annually.

 

Reporting to the VP of Revenue Performance & Planning, you are the primary performance auditor of commercial outcomes. You don't just report numbers; you interrogate them and recommend the way forward to maximize value. Your mission is to identify the "why" behind performance trends that you package to a compelling story to drive a business decision. You provide the critical challenge required for driving revenue and margin, guiding business counterparts through a transformative planning process that prioritizes drivers over pure outcomes.

 

THE CHALLENGE

  • Proactive revenue performance analysis: move past outcomes to identify the specific revenue drivers (e.g., usage, churn, pricing, market) that management must focus on.
  • Revenue forecast pressure-testing: Interrogate the inputs that feed our global P&L to ensure every forecast is achievable and rooted in actionable drivers.
  • Logic refinement: Identify and dismantle broken assumptions in commercial plans and rebuild them into actionable, robust frameworks.
  • Causal synthesis: Translate complex technical and commercial data into clear, authoritative narratives for senior stakeholders.
  • Driver autopsy: Conduct deep-dives into revenue beats or misses to distinguish between one-time windfalls and core structural trends.
  • Planning guidance: Lead commercial counterparts through the forecasting and budgeting process to ensure submissions are robust and logically sound.
  • Business modeling: Create elegant solutions for complex business topics like pricing elasticity and market entry costs.
  • Build automated revenue reporting using advanced analytical and reporting tools on top of data warehouse and billing data sets to steer commercial decision making

 

YOUR PROFILE

  • 2-5 years in a multidisciplinary finance, analytics, and/or consulting role.
  • We seek proficiency in either commercial finance or commercial analytics.
  • Relevant bachelor’s degree, master’s preferred.
  • SQL, Power BI / Tableau, and AI agents knowledge is essential. Experience with Python or n8n/workflow automation is highly valued.
  • An "accountability" mindset - you value the strength of a plan over the speed of its delivery.
  • You ask smart questions and refuse to accept surface-level explanations.
  • You enable business success by providing the "so-what" that others miss.
  • You are a "fixer" who enjoys the challenge of untangling messy data problems to find a clear path forward.
